Solve the system by substitution.
y = 5x
y = -3x + 24

Answer:

x=3, y=15

Step-by-step explanation:

We substitute 5x for y, getting 5x = -3x + 24. We add 3 x to both sides, and have a equation like this: 8x = 24. Divide by 8 on both sides, and we know that x = 3. Since y is 5x, y is 5*3, which is 15.
